Midas Creek School is a public elementary school that is part of the Jordan District school district, located in RIVERTON, UT with about 898 students offering grade levels from Kindergarten to 6th Grade. Student demographics can be found below.

* A public charter school is a publicly funded school that is typically governed by a group or organization under a legislative contract with the state, the district, or another entity. The charter exempts the school from certain state or local rules and regulations.

1 The National School Lunch Program (NSLP) provides eligible students with free or reduced-price lunch

2 Title I, Part A (Title I) of the Elementary and Secondary Education Act prov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families.

School Demographics for 898 students

The primary ethnicity of students attending MIDAS CREEK SCHOOL is predominantly White, representing about 89% of the student body.

White
89.0%
Hispanic/Latino
4.9%
Two or more races
3.6%
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islander
1.0%
Asian
0.9%
Black or African American
0.7%

Female
45.1%
Male
54.9%
